Obfuscator

This Glyphs app filter replaces glyphs for another one in the font. Can be useful to replace glyphs for a demo version of a font.

How to use:

Use it as a custom paramenter in an instance or in a .glyphsproject file.

Property: Filter 
Value: Obfuscator; char:.notdef; include:A,B,C;

After char: you can define the glyph name you want to use as a replacement. If char: is not declared it will use the .notdef glyph. include: is what glyphs you want to replace. Also, instead of include: you can use exclude: to apply the filter to all the glyphs in the font excepting the listd ones.

If it is used via the menu Filter>Obfuscator it will replace the selected glyphs for the .notdef glyph.

Installation:

Download the plugin, open it and restart glyphs. For better update handling install the script via the Window > Plugin Manager inside Glyphs App.
